In December 2023, BioLineRx Ltd. (NASDAQ: BLRX) (TASE: BLRX), a biopharmaceutical company focused on innovative treatments in oncology and rare diseases, has initiated the Phase 1 clinical trial for motixafortide. This trial will evaluate motixafortide as a standalone therapy and in combination with natalizumab for mobilizing CD34+ hematopoietic stem cells (HSC) for gene therapies in sickle cell disease (SCD). In partnership with Washington University School of Medicine in St. Louis, the proof-of-concept study aims to enroll five SCD patients and assess the safety and tolerability of both treatment regimens.
In May 2023, The orphan drug designation for EDIT-301, a novel cell-based gene-editing therapy administered through a single infusion, was approved by the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for the treatment of sickle cell disease (SCD).
In April 2023, bluebird bio, Inc. has reported the submission of its Biologics License Application (BLA) to the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for the gene therapy lovotibeglogene autotemcel (lovo-cel) intended for individuals aged 12 and above with sickle cell disease (SCD) who have a history of vaso-occlusive events (VOEs). The BLA includes a request for Priority Review, aiming to expedite the FDA’s assessment to six months from the filing date, as opposed to the standard 10-month review period. If granted approval, lovo-cel would be the third ex-vivo gene therapy by bluebird bio approved by the FDA for a rare genetic disease and the second FDA approval for an inherited hemoglobin disorder, showcasing the company’s over a decade of leadership in gene therapy.
In March 2023, BioLineRx Ltd. has disclosed a partnership with Washington University School of Medicine in St. Louis to progress a Phase I clinical study focusing on assessing the safety and viability of the company’s primary clinical candidate, motixafortide. The trial aims to mobilize CD34+ hematopoietic stem cells (HSCs) for gene therapies in sickle cell disease (SCD).
In November 2022, C4X Discovery Holdings plc entered into an exclusive global licensing deal with AstraZeneca valued at up to $402 million for its NRF2 Activator program.
In October 2022, Pfizer has finalized its purchase of Global Blood Therapeutics, Inc. (GBT), a biopharmaceutical company specializing in the exploration, advancement, and provision of transformative treatments, initially focusing on sickle cell disease (SCD). This acquisition strengthens Pfizer’s dedication to SCD, furthering its three-decade involvement in the rare hematology field.
Sickle Cell Disease Overview
Sickle cell disease (SCD), also known as sickle cell anemia, is a genetic disorder characterized by abnormal hemoglobin, the protein in red blood cells responsible for carrying oxygen throughout the body. This condition affects the shape of red blood cells, causing them to become rigid and crescent-shaped, resembling a sickle.
